Virginia SOL A.F.2
Virginia SOL A.F.2 is part of the Functions strand in Algebra 1 (Math). Under this Standards of Learning objective, students investigate, analyze, and compare characteristics of functions, including quadratic and exponential functions, and model relationships. Below is what A.F.2 covers in plain language, the specific skills it is assessed on, the key concepts to review, and how to practice A.F.2 for the Virginia SOL test.
What SOL A.F.2 means
Investigate, analyze, and compare characteristics of functions, including quadratic and exponential functions, and model relationships.

Skills you’ll practice for A.F.2
- Determine whether a relation represented by ordered pairs, tables, mappings, or graphs is a function and, if so, determine the domain and range.
- Given an equation or graph, determine key characteristics of a quadratic function including x-intercepts (zeros), y-intercept, vertex, and domain and range.
- Graph a quadratic function in two variables using transformations and other strategies.
- Make connections between the algebraic (standard and factored forms) and graphical representation of a quadratic function.
- Given an equation or graph of an exponential function in the form y = ab^x, interpret key characteristics including y-intercepts and domain and range.
- Graph an exponential function in two variables using transformations and other strategies.
- For any value x in the domain of f, determine f(x) of a quadratic or exponential function and determine x given any value f(x) in the range of a quadratic function.
- Compare and contrast the key characteristics of linear, quadratic, and exponential functions using tables and graphs.
